Common Conditions That Warrant SSD Benefits

While a majority of people know that Social Security disability (SSD) benefits exist, not many are aware of what conditions are covered under this privilege. Contrary to popular belief, federal compensation is not solely reserved for amputees and accident victims. In fact, compensation is available for an extensive collection of afflictions, provided that certain requirements are met. Anyone with a severe medical condition that prevents them from being employed can potentially qualify for compensation. It is quite possible that a person could exhibit symptoms of an eligible problem and not know it!

A wide range of different ailments can warrant SSD benefits, including:

  • Musculoskeletal problems
  • Cardiovascular conditions
  • Traumatic brain injuries
  • Multiple forms of cancer
  • Partial vision loss or blindness
  • Various mental disorders
  • Immune system deficiencies
  • Severe skin disorders
  • Severe diabetes and thyroid disorders
